跨平台开发新径:离线缓存提升用户体验
|
在当今多端协同的开发环境中,用户对应用性能和响应速度的要求越来越高。数据湖构建工程师在设计系统时,必须考虑如何优化数据访问效率,尤其是在网络不稳定或延迟较高的场景下。 离线缓存作为一种关键技术手段,能够有效缓解网络波动带来的影响。通过在客户端存储常用数据,用户即使在无网络状态下也能继续使用核心功能,从而显著提升用户体验。
此AI绘制图,仅供参考 在数据湖架构中,离线缓存不仅仅是简单的本地存储,而是与数据同步、版本控制以及数据一致性机制紧密集成。这要求我们在设计缓存策略时,充分考虑数据更新频率、用户行为模式以及存储资源限制。跨平台开发中,不同终端的硬件性能和存储能力差异较大,因此需要制定灵活的缓存策略。例如,在移动端采用轻量级缓存方案,而在桌面端则可以支持更复杂的数据结构和更大的缓存容量。 结合数据湖的元数据管理能力,我们可以实现对缓存数据的精细化控制。通过标签化、分类和权限管理,确保敏感数据的安全性,同时提高缓存命中率和数据可用性。 利用智能算法预测用户可能访问的数据,提前加载到缓存中,也是一种有效的优化方式。这种方式不仅提升了响应速度,也减少了不必要的网络请求,降低了带宽消耗。 对于数据湖构建工程师而言,离线缓存技术是提升跨平台应用体验的重要工具。它不仅关乎技术实现,更涉及到对用户需求的深刻理解和系统设计的持续优化。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

